Il volume è l'esito di un progetto di ricerca sulla Calabria del viceregno spagnolo - considerata come parte di un sistema più vasto quale la Monarchia Cattolica - che ha coinvolto, a livello internazionale, studiosi di diversa formazione e appartenenza. I contributi spaziano dalla storia alle identità sociali, dai patriziati urbani alle comunità religiose, comprendendo l'attività produttiva, l'architettura, la scultura, la pittura e la miniatura (lette alla luce del contesto culturale che le ha prodotte, ma con grande attenzione anche all'analisi stilistica e filologica), l'urbanistica e il restauro. La Calabria vicereale, luogo cruciale di transito e di scambi, spesso anche di incursioni, emerge come un crocevia da cui si diramano percorsi e vicende che la collegano al resto d'Italia, al Mediterraneo e all'Europa. Il confronto interdisciplinare ha messo in luce gli aspetti vitali e creativi di un periodo storico, tra Rinascimento e Barocco, travagliato, ma molto vivace culturalmente, politicamente e anche economicamente, che ha prodotto importantissimi monumenti, opere d'arte e testi letterari, che non sempre, anche a causa della mancanza di studi, sono valorizzati e tutelati come meritano. In questa nostra epoca di conflitti e di tensioni, di relativismi esasperati, di identità aperte e incerte, i saggi qui presentati, oltre a gettare luce sul passato, contribuiscono a far riflettere, sotto molti punti di vista, anche sul presente: su quanto gli scambi e gli incontri tra culture diverse possano risultare arricchenti. A companion to The Archaeology of Rock-Art (Cambridge 1998), this new collection edited by Christopher Chippindale and George Nash addresses the most important component around the rock-art panel - its landscape. The Figured Landscapes of Rock-Art draws together the work of many well-known scholars from key regions of the world for rock-art and for rock-art research. It provides a unique, broad and varied insight into the arrangement, location, and structure of rock-art and its place within the landscapes of ancient worlds as ancient people experienced them. Packed with illustrations, as befits a book about images, The Figured Landscapes of Rock-Art offers a visual as well as a literary key to the understanding of this most lovely and alluring of archaeological traces.

First published in 2007, this was the first significant study of the incorporation of the Church in southern Italy into the mainstream of Latin Christianity during the eleventh and twelfth centuries. Professor G. A. Loud examines the relationship between Norman rulers, south Italian churchmen and the external influence of the new 'papal monarchy'. He discusses the impact of the creation of the new kingdom of Sicily in 1130; the tensions that arose from the papal schism of that era; and the religious policy and patronage of the new monarchs. He also explores the internal structures of the Church, both secular and monastic, and the extent and process of Latinisation within the Graecophone areas of the mainland and on the island of Sicily, where at the time of the Norman conquest the majority of the population was Muslim. This is a major contribution to the political, religious and cultural history of the Central Middle Ages.

The barristers were the most powerful and prosperous professional group in early modern England. This book systematically examines the barrister's working life during a half-century of rapid growth and structural change within the legal profession. Prest analyzes patterns of professional recruitment, training, and mobility and explores the participation of barristers in the cultural, religious, and political life of Elizabethan and early Stuart England.
